    I don't know if someone named Sporks from a blog with little traffic is too important to worry about. You still have five justices on the Supreme Court who have recognized that the Second Amendment affirms the right own guns for self-defense in your home. They even ruled that it is incorporated by the Due Process Clause in the Fourteenth Amendment. Unless they overturn their own decision, or the Second Amendment is repealed, I don't think you have to worry in the short-term.
